WebHenry Ince became well-known mainly as a result of proposing and supervising the extensive tunnelling of the Upper Galleries of the Rock for defensive purposes during the Great Siege of 1779-83: On a fine day in May 1782, the Governor, attended by the Chief Engineer and staff, made an inspection of the batteries at the north front. WebInce is a fast-growing international legal and professional services firm dedicated to empowering our clients to seize new opportunities for growth. Ince taps into 150 years of experience, insight and relationships, strengthened … WebThis firm began life in 1866 when 25-year-old Francis Ince partnered with John Ingledew in Cardiff to form Ingledew Ince. The firm established itself in London in 1870, and from the very beginning focused on shipping and commercial law. This relatively narrow focus remained evident throughout Ince & Co’s existence. WebThe Inca Empire lasted from 1438 to 1533. It was the largest Empire in America throughout the Pre-Columbian era. [1] At the peak of the Inca Empire, it was the largest nation in the world and to this day is the largest native state in the western hemisphere. Thomas Harper Ince was born on November 16, 1880 in Newport, Rhode Island, the middle of three sons and a daughter raised by English immigrants, John E. and Emma Ince. His father was born in Wigan, Lancashire in 1841, and was the youngest of nine boys who enlisted in the British Navy as a "powder monkey". WebMar 29, 2024 · The Hall of Ince was sold by Richard Gerard in 1716 to John Walmesley of Wigan, whose descendant Mr. John Walmesley of Lucknam and Ince is the present owner. Ince formerly possessed three halls, each bearing the name of the township; two of them, … A History of the County of Lancaster: Volume 4. Webİnce is a Turkish surname ( Turkish pronunciation: [ˈindʒe] ). The name may refer to: Ada Ince (1913–1975), American film actress. Basil Ince (born 1933), Trinidadian sprinter. Clayton Ince, Trinidadian football player. Edward Lindsay Ince (1891–1941), English mathematician. Sir Godfrey Ince, British civil servant.
